Currently studying MIS (Management of Information Systems) with a specialization in database theory and data mining. Researching database centered artificial intelligence with capabilities of complete environmental adaptation. In July of 2008 I will be submitting necessary papers to start a 501(c)3 organization named Information Nation 101, which could be considered "the people's think tank" (the website is currently in it's infancy, www.infonation101.org). All research done by the organization will be freely available, and any books, articles or technological discoveries will be released as such. Among these, I wish for the organization to eventually be major contributers to all wiki projects. Personally I have the desire to join the large collaboration evolving, and now that the distribution of information is so inexpensive everyone should be able to have complete and reliable sources easily obtainable.
